书山有路勤为径,学海无涯苦作舟!住在富人区的她考研考博-英语-广州涉外经济职业技术学院考试押题卷含答案详解(图片大小可自由调整)全文为Word可编辑,若为PDF皆为盗版,请谨慎购买!第I卷一.综合题库-全考点押密(共100题)1.单选题

Whenitcomestothetruthofthecase,his()answeris“nocomment”.

问题1选项

A.invariable

B.investigative

C.invalid

D.invasive

【答案】A

【解析】词义辨析题。invariable不变的,

始终如一的;investigative调查研究的;invalid无效的;invasive侵略性的。句意:说到案件的真相,

他始终如一的回答是“无可奉告”。选项A符合句意。

4.单选题

Wetriedtosettletheproblemwiththemassoonaspossible,buttheyseemedto()sincerity.

问题1选项

A.lackof

B.belackof

C.lackin

D.belackingin

【答案】D

【解析】考查短语辨析。seem的用法为“主语+seem+(tobe)+表语”,表语多为名词或形容词,有时是其他的词或短语,以说明主语的特征或状态,所以排除A、C选项;lackof“没有;不够;缺乏;不足”,经常和for或becauseof连用;lack还可以用“现在分词”的形式组成一个惯用句型belackingin来表示“欠缺、特点等”,该句型中介词in不可省略。句意:我们试图尽快和他们解决这个问题,但他们似乎缺乏诚意。因此D选项正确。

6.单选题

CharlesWheeler’spaintingsoften()thesharpedgesandgeometricalshapesofmachines.

问题1选项

A.highlight

B.revive

C.visualize

D.upgrade

【答案】A

【解析】考查动词辨析。A选项highlight“突出;强调”;B选项revive“复兴;复活”;C选项visualize“设想;形象化”;D选项upgrade“升级;改善”。句意:查尔斯•惠勒的作品……机器的锋利的边缘和几何形状。句中的主语是paintings“绘画;画作”,可知是在谈论这位画家作品的风格,会着重强调哪些部分。因此A选项符合题意。

8.单选题

Youseethelightning(

)ithappens,butyouhearthethunderlater.

问题1选项

A.theinstant

B.foraninstant

C.ontheinstant

D.inaninstant

【答案】A

【解析】考查状语从句。分析“Youseethelightning____ithappens”可知空格处缺少一个连词,结合句意可知选A,theinstant表示“一……就……”,引导时间状语从句,其他选项不能引导时间状语从句。句意:闪电一发生,你就看到了,但随后才听到雷声。

9.单选题

Recentlyanumberofcaseshavebeenreportedofyoungchildren()aviolentactpreviouslyseenontelevision.

问题1选项

A.modifying

B.duplicating

C.accelerating

D.congesting

【答案】B

【解析】动词词义辨析。Modifying“修饰”;duplicating“复制”;accelerating“加速”;congesting“充满”。句意:最近报道的很多案件都是与小孩相关的,他们复制在之前在电视上看到的一些暴力行为。选项B符合题意。

10.单选题

Sheturneddownthewell-paidjob,(

)notabletopickupherfour-year-oldsonfromkindergarten.

问题1选项

A.tobeconsidered

B.considering

C.beingconsidered

D.havingconsidered

【答案】B

【解析】【试题解析】考查语法结构。从非谓语动词做伴随状语的用法上分析,空格部分要填的动词和主语she存在逻辑上主谓关系,排除A和C选项。选项D是现在分词的完成式,表示动作发生在主语动作之前,不符合语境。故选B为最佳答案。句意为:考虑到没办法接送四岁的儿子上幼儿园,她放弃了报酬丰厚的工作。

11.单选题

Apersonwhois_______typicallyhasanxiousthoughtsanddifficultyconcentrationorremembering.

问题1选项

A.stressed

B.exploited

C.prevented

D.conquered

【答案】A

【解析】stressed紧张的,有压力的;exploited利用,剥削;prevented阻止,避免;conquered战胜,征服。句意:压力大的人通常有焦虑的想法,难以集中注意力或记忆。选项A符合句意。
